Venezuela promotes energy potential and economic opening
At the CERAWeek 2026 plenary session, Venezuelan leadership presented a vision for a prosperous and investment-friendly nation, highlighting the country's massive energy potential. Venezuela holds the world's largest proven oil reserves, exceeding 300 billion barrels, and the seventh-largest natural gas reserves globally. Additionally, the nation possesses over 30 of the 60 critical minerals identified by the United States government.
While current production stands at approximately one million barrels per day, there are projections to reach over five million barrels per day given the right investment environment. This expansion would require significant technical and financial commitments from global energy companies.
Concurrently, the potential economic opening between Venezuela and Colombia is drawing significant attention from regional business leaders. At the Global Business Summit 2026 in Bucaramanga, discussions highlighted that Colombian entrepreneurs are closely monitoring Venezuelan economic expectations. This anticipated market integration poses a competitive challenge for local businesses, particularly in border regions like Táchira, as consumers increasingly seek better value and agility in a more open market.
